| | | La-de-da. | | |
|
A yea-nay sort of a fellow, with no backbone. Da, in French, means both oui and nenni, as
Oui-da (ay marry), Nenni-da (no forsooth). | 1 |
| |
I wish that French brother of his, the Parisian la-de-da, was more like him, more of an American.A. G. Gunter: Baron Montez, book iii. 8. |
